Discovering Trending Nail Shapes

In what ways do nail shapes shape individual style and fashion trends in the cosmetics world? Nail shapes represent an essential avenue for showcasing uniqueness, capturing modern style trends and personal taste. The most popular shapes on the market comprise almond, coffin, stiletto, and square. Each brings a special quality; for example, almond nails are often favored for their sophisticated, drawn-out character, while coffin nails create a bold, edgy impression.

Stiletto nails, marked by their pointed ends, are chosen by those desiring a bold look, while rectangular nails appeal to those who favor a more classic, structured style. Seasonal trends also matter; for example, curved designs may rise in popularity in spring, while bolder, angular shapes prevail in fall and winter.

Strategies for Keeping Robust Nails

After exploring the latest nail design methods, attention shifts to keeping nails in good condition, which is essential for achieving the best results. Nail health is determined by various factors, including nutrition, hydration, and proper care. A balanced diet rich in essential nutrients, particularly biotin, supports nail strength and growth. Staying hydrated is equally important, as it prevents brittleness.

Regular moisturizing of both the nails and cuticles helps maintain flexibility and stops damage. Avoiding harsh chemicals, such as those found in some nail polishes and removers, can also guard nails from damage. Wearing gloves during household chores shields nails from excessive exposure to water and cleaning agents.

Also, engaging in quality nail care routines, such as trimming nails regularly and refraining from nail biting, contributes to total nail condition. By following these tips, people can confirm their nails continue strong and brilliant, amplifying the effectiveness of any nail art they elect to add.

Popular Asked Questions

How many times Should I Get My Nails Styled?

Professionals suggest having nails done every two to three weeks to preserve how they look and feel. Individual preferences and nail growth rates can change this pattern, making personal assessment critical for ideal care and style.

What Should I Do if I Get Nail Damage?

If you're experiencing nail injury, one should prevent further trauma, maintain clean nails, and consider applying oils for moisture. Speaking with a dermatologist or nail technician for personalized guidance and possible remedies is also recommended for recovery.

Can I Bring My Personal Nail Polish to the Salon?

Yes, people can carry their own nail polish to the salon. However, it's wise to verify with the salon in advance, as some salons may have policies regarding personal products to ensure safety and hygiene.

What Criteria Should I Scout for in Nail Salon Hygiene Practices?

When evaluating nail salon hygiene practices, one should check for clean tools, sanitized surfaces, correct waste management, staff wearing gloves, and compliance with health regulations. Monitoring these elements ensures a more secure salon experience.
